Lassa fever is an acute viral disease carried by a type of rat that is common in West Africa.

When symptoms occur they typically include fever weakness headaches vomiting and muscle pains. It has been known since the 1950s but the virus was not identified until 1969 when two missionary nurses died from it in the town of Lassa in Nigeria. Lassa virus is a rodentborne arenavirus responsible for human cases of Lassa fever a viral hemorrhagic fever in West Africa and in travelers arriving to nonLassa-endemic countries from West Africa.

Lassa virus LASV is an enveloped single-stranded and bisegmented negative-strand RNA virus belonging to the family Arenaviridae. Lassa fever is a viral disease thats spread by rats.
